dependabot npm(deps-dev): bump chai from 4.5.0 to 5.1.1
Bumps chai from 4.5.0 to 5.1.1.
Release notes
Sourced from chai's releases.
v5.1.1
What's Changed
- Set up ESLint for JSDoc comments by
@koddsson
in chaijs/chai#1605- build(deps-dev): bump ip from 1.1.8 to 1.1.9 by
@dependabot
in chaijs/chai#1608- Correct Mocha import instructions by
@MattiSG
in chaijs/chai#1611- fix: support some virtual contexts in
toThrow
by@43081j
in chaijs/chai#1609New Contributors
@MattiSG
made their first contribution in chaijs/chai#1611Full Changelog: https://github.com/chaijs/chai/compare/v5.1.0...v5.1.1
v5.1.0
What's Changed
- Remove useless guards and add parentheses to constuctors by
@koddsson
in chaijs/chai#1593- Cleanup jsdoc comments by
@koddsson
in chaijs/chai#1596- Convert comments in "legal comments" format to jsdoc or normal comments by
@koddsson
in chaijs/chai#1598- Implement
iterable
assertion by@koddsson
in chaijs/chai#1592- Assert interface fix by
@developer-bandi
in chaijs/chai#1601- Set support in same members by
@koddsson
in chaijs/chai#1583- Fix publish script by
@koddsson
in chaijs/chai#1602New Contributors
@developer-bandi
made their first contribution in chaijs/chai#1601Full Changelog: https://github.com/chaijs/chai/compare/v5.0.3...v5.1.0
v5.0.3
Fix bad v5.0.2 publish.
Full Changelog: https://github.com/chaijs/chai/compare/v5.0.2...v5.0.3
v5.0.2
What's Changed
- build(deps): bump nanoid and mocha by
@dependabot
in chaijs/chai#1558- remove
bump-cli
by@koddsson
in chaijs/chai#1559- Update developer dependencies by
@koddsson
in chaijs/chai#1560- fix: removes
??
for node compat (5.x) by@43081j
in chaijs/chai#1576- Update
loupe
to latest version by@koddsson
in chaijs/chai#1579- Re-enable some webkit tests by
@koddsson
in chaijs/chai#1580- Remove a bunch of if statements in test/should.js by
@koddsson
in chaijs/chai#1581- Remove a bunch of unused files by
@koddsson
in chaijs/chai#1582- Fix 1564 by
@koddsson
in chaijs/chai#1566Full Changelog: https://github.com/chaijs/chai/compare/v5.0.1...v5.0.2
v5.0.0
BREAKING CHANGES
- Chai now only supports EcmaScript Modules (ESM). This means your tests will need to either have
import {...} from 'chai'
orimport('chai')
.require('chai')
will cause failures in nodejs. If you're using ESM and seeing failures, it may be due to a bundler or transpiler which is incorrectly converting import statements into require calls.
... (truncated)
Commits
-
37263c0
fix: support some virtual contexts intoThrow
(#1609) -
91e58ed
Correct Mocha import instructions (#1611) -
61159d1
build(deps-dev): bump ip from 1.1.8 to 1.1.9 (#1608) -
8475d2a
Set up ESLint for JSDoc comments (#1605) -
936c0ca
5.1.0 -
2cf92f5
Fix publish script (#1602) -
1ba37b5
Set support in same members (#1583) -
f224339
Assert interface fix (#1601) -
d504573
Implementiterable
assertion (#1592) -
640d932
Convert comments in "legal comments" format to jsdoc (#1598) - Additional commits viewable in compare view